How to Convert Gigabytes Per Second to Yobibytes Per Second

To convert gigabytes per second to yobibytes per second, divide by 1.208925819615e+15. Both units measure actual data throughput in bytes per second—useful for comparing storage benchmarks, file transfer speeds, and backup performance. Use our YiB/s to GB/s conversion rate.

GB/s to YiB/s Conversion Formula

// Convert GB/s to YiB/s
YiB/s = GB/s × 8.271806e-16

// Reverse: Convert YiB/s to GB/s
GB/s = YiB/s × 1.208925819615e+15
